WebMar 7, 2024 · The French expression à la vôtre is the most common way to toast people. It's a contraction of à votre santé, hence the feminine definite article la in the possessive pronoun la vôtre. Use à la vôtre with a group of people in an informal situation. Born March 30, 1928, in … WebHere's an example of a properly formatted French address: The address should be placed on the bottom right hand corner of the face of the envelope. Capitaine Jean Luc PICARD addressee 52 RUE DES FLEURS street number and name 33500 LIBOURNE postcode + locality FRANCE Destination nation notation Video: French Address Format

WebMay 30, 2024 · Regarde; (Look) ( To those you would normally address as "tu") Regardons; (Let's look) Regardez; (Look) ( To those you would normally address as "vous") 2 There are three verbs that are irregular in the imperative, taking their imperative from the present subjunctive form. For example: Être (To be): Sois, Soyons, Soyez.
